javascript事件

小编:阳光就好

HTML 事件是发生在 HTML 元素上的事情。

当在 HTML 页面中使用 JavaScript 时, JavaScript 可以触发这些事件。

HTML事件

HTML 事件可以是浏览器行为,也可以是用户行为。

以下是 HTML 事件的实例:

  1. HTML 页面完成加载

  2. HTML input 字段改变时

  3. HTML 按钮被点击

通常,当事件发生时,你可以做些事情。

在事件触发时 JavaScript 可以执行一些代码。

HTML 元素中可以添加事件属性,使用 JavaScript 代码来添加 HTML 元素。

单引号:

双引号:

在以下实例中,按钮元素中添加了 onclick 属性 (并加上代码):

实例:

菜鸟教程(runoob.com)

现在的时间是?

以上实例中,JavaScript 代码将修改 id="demo" 元素的内容。

在下一个实例中,代码将修改自身元素的内容 (使用 this.innerHTML):

实例:

菜鸟教程(runoob.com)

现在的时间是?

JavaScript代码通常是几行代码。比较常见的是通过事件属性来调用:

点击按钮执行 displayDate() 函数.

点这里

function displayDate(){

document.getElementById("demo").innerHTML=Date();

}

常见的HTML事件

下面是一些常见的HTML事件的列表:

javascript可以做什么?

事件可以用于处理表单验证,用户输入,用户行为及浏览器动作:

  1. 页面加载时触发事件

  2. 页面关闭时触发事件

  3. 用户点击按钮执行动作

  4. 验证用户输入内容的合法性

  5. 等等 ...

可以使用多种方法来执行 JavaScript 事件代码:

  1. HTML 事件属性可以直接执行 JavaScript 代码

  2. HTML 事件属性可以调用 JavaScript 函数

  3. 你可以为 HTML 元素指定自己的事件处理程序

  4. 你可以阻止事件的发生。

  5. 等等 ...

扫码关注我们

学习前端一小时

主编|阳光就好

期待你们的学习与关注欧

添加javascript代码:_javascript事件?你又了解多少呢相关推荐

  1. 添加javascript代码:_JavaScript(1)

    一.JavaScript组成 1.ECMAScript:是ECMA制定的脚本语言的语法标准,基础语法的规范,为了让不同的浏览器都可以运行通过标准运行出来的代码. 2.文档对象模型(DOM):JavaS ...

  2. 添加javascript代码:_JavaScript的使用

    JavaScript用法 Html中的脚本必须位位于标签之间 脚本可被放置在html页面的 和部分中.

  3. 如何添加JavaScript代码

    如何添加JavaScript代码 JavaScript是一种脚本语言,主要任务就是在客户端(如浏览器中)执行逻辑任务.以下是在HTML页面中加入JavaScript代码的基本方法: 元素中嵌入Java ...

  4. 如何在新浪博客中添加JavaScript代码

    新浪博客中不能包含JavaScript代码和IFrame的代码.如果要在博客中加入像Google的广告之类的JavaScript代码,一般的方法是不行的. 今天试了一上午,搞定了. 原理:将JavaS ...

  5. JavaScript——作用域、事件

    文章目录 1.JavaScript 作用域 2.JavaScript 局部作用域 3.JavaScript 全局变量 4.JavaScript 变量生命周期 5.let 关键字 6.HTML 事件 7 ...

  6. JavaScript 代码教程

    JavaScript 是一种直译式脚本语言,是一种动态类型.弱类型.基于原型的语言,内置支持类型.它的解释器被称为JavaScript引擎,为浏览器中的一部分,广泛用于客户端的脚本语言,最早是在HTM ...

  7. javascript无限请求_JAVASCRIPT事件循环

    事件循环是用来理解JavaScript的最重要的方面之一.这篇文章旨在解释JavaScript如何与单个线程一起工作的细节,以及它如何处理异步函数. JavaScript代码运行是单线程.一次只执行一 ...

  8. js html body onload,动态添加页面body OnLoad事件的简单js代码

    代码如下: /** * 动态添加页面onload事件 * Edit www.jbxue.com */ if (window.attachEvent) { window.attachEvent(&quo ...

  9. html 点击增加样式,js点击添加css样式 css添加jq点击事件 JavaScript点击增加css样式...

    js可实现点击后对div或者其他标签增加或者删除css样式,从而达到实现点击触发某种效果的目的.页面样式可以通过style修饰,也可以通过css修饰,改变css或者添加css可以改变页面的排版.代码如 ...

最新文章

  1. JS 实现MVC的写法
  2. 用SimpleDateFormat类设置时间格式
  3. 用python画漂亮图片-使用 Python/matplotlib 画出漂亮的论文插图
  4. 我的世界java版gamemode指令_我的世界切换生存和创造模式的命令是什么?
  5. 关于Unity中的UGUI优化,你可能遇到这些问题
  6. Redis整合Spring结合使用缓存实例(转)
  7. 从数学的角度来谈谈,孩子为什么要学编程!
  8. Maven系列2--pom.xml 配置详解
  9. linux内核开源不能仿照_Linux内核开发,开源生产力工具,使用Google应用程序创建自动日历等
  10. 欧科云链OKLink:以太坊网络难度达到5.74P的历史新高
  11. zip、rar文件格式
  12. python如何得出数组里最大_如何理解Python里的字典dict?
  13. M1 版 MacBook SSD 为何会损耗巨大?
  14. JAVA加密C++解密简单方法
  15. Sniffer Pro
  16. 树莓派能跑matlab,Matlab树莓派硬件支持平台的搭建
  17. 手写的计算机论文范文,手写2000论文格式模板_科技论文手写格式模板
  18. 承接上篇 Logback 打印SQL配置
  19. Mac 电脑添加代理服务器
  20. 【OCR】文本检测方案 TextFuseNet解读

热门文章

  1. TKStudio MDK 工具链解决办法
  2. C语言中队列、堆栈、内存映射、多线程概念
  3. 遍历opencv中的mat像素的几种方法和概念
  4. C# TreeNode的使用方法
  5. uni-app实现传值路径乱码的问题
  6. IOS之UIToolBar约束报错
  7. websphere不释放游标_不懂别瞎搞!Redis 性能优化的 13 条军规!
  8. python建模分析实操_R和Python在数据建模方面的风格差异分析(下)
  9. 面试中关于String、StringBuffer、StringBuilder的频率最高问题
  10. ButterKnife的简单使用